How Much Does a Home Care Professional Make in Denver, CO?

Updated March 01, 2025
As of March 01, 2025, the average annual pay of Home Care Professional in Denver, CO is $53,735. While Salary.com is seeing that Home Care Professional salary in Denver, CO can go up to $64,865 or down to $41,589, but most earn between $47,378 and $59,561. Salary ranges can vary widely depending on many important factors, including education, certifications, additional skills, and your experience levels. Frequently Asked Questions About a Home Care Professional Salaries

What is the average of a Home Care Professional in Denver, CO?

The Home Care Professional salary range is from $47,378 to $59,561, and the average Home Care Professional salary is $53,735/year in Denver, CO. The Home Care Professional's salary will change in different locations.

Which location pays the highest Home Care Professional salary in the United States?

The Home Care Professional salary in San Jose, CA is $66,245 which is the highest in the US.

What kinds of reasons will influence the Home Care Professional's salary?

Besides the location, employees' education degree, related skills, and work experience also will influence the salary. Try to improve your skills and experience to get a higher salary for the position of Home Care Professional.
